Product Description

The SC 33-10143 is a blue connector housing assembly rated for 175 amp continuous duty, designed for electric lift trucks and pallet handling equipment from Crown, Toyota, Raymond, Hyster, and Yale. This direct replacement housing features electroplated copper contacts housed in corrosion-resistant thermoplastic construction, engineered specifically for negative return and ground circuits. The sealed design prevents moisture intrusion and oxidation while maintaining secure cable connections. Accommodates 1/0 and 2-gauge cable for reliable power distribution in demanding material handling environments.

Frequently Asked Questions

Q: What is the SC 33-10143 blue housing rated for?
A: The SC 33-10143 is a blue connector housing assembly rated for 175 amp continuous duty. The blue color designation identifies this housing for use in ground or negative return circuits on electric lift trucks from Crown, Toyota, Raymond, and similar manufacturers.

Q: How does the SC 33-10143 differ from the SC 33-10122 gray housing?
A: Both assemblies are rated for 175 amps and similar dimensions, but the color identifies circuit function. Gray typically houses positive main power connections, while blue houses negative or ground return paths. Always use the color-coded housing specified in your vehicle schematic to maintain proper circuit identification.

Q: What cable gauges connect to the SC 33-10143?
A: The SC 33-10143 accommodates 1/0 gauge cable (approximately 0.104 inches diameter) and may accept 2 gauge cable depending on the internal terminal design. Verify cable gauge specifications in your vehicle documentation. Undersized cable creates excessive resistance and heat; oversized cable does not seat properly.

Q: What is the service life of the SC 33-10143 blue housing?
A: Under normal conditions, the SC 33-10143 lasts 5-7 years. Replace if you observe corrosion buildup, cracks in the housing, loose terminal connections, or if the assembly no longer maintains a secure fit. High-vibration environments or moisture exposure may reduce lifespan to 3-5 years.

Q: Can the SC 33-10143 be used on positive circuits instead of negative?
A: Do not use the blue housing on positive circuits. While the 175 amp rating is identical to positive housings, the color coding ensures correct circuit function and electrical safety. Using blue housing on a positive circuit bypasses protective devices and creates a serious electrical hazard. Always match the color to the circuit function specified in your vehicle schematic.

Q: What corrosion protection does the SC 33-10143 provide?
A: The SC 33-10143 blue housing features corrosion-resistant thermoplastic construction and electroplated copper or silver contacts. The sealed design prevents moisture intrusion that would otherwise cause oxidation and resistance increase. Regular inspection for corrosion buildup on external surfaces is recommended in high-humidity or cold storage environments.
